This review covers a 1929 Winchester Model 94 chambered in .30-30 W.C.F. The rifle, acquired at a gun show, is in excellent condition with perfect sights. The video highlights the transition from 'Model 1894' to 'Model 94' and the legacy of the .30-30 cartridge. It praises John Browning's design for its compact receiver and the rifle's immense production numbers.
This guide details the precise steps for mounting a rifle scope, emphasizing accuracy and longevity. Key steps include proper receiver preparation, using Loctite for base screws torqued to 30 inch-pounds, and ensuring ring alignment with lapping for 75% contact. The process concludes with leveling the reticle and torquing ring screws to 15 inch-pounds for secure, damage-free mounting.
